File size: 690 Bytes
c668e80
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
"""Module defining various utilities."""
from onmt.utils.misc import use_gpu, set_random_seed
from onmt.utils.alignment import make_batch_align_matrix
from onmt.utils.report_manager import ReportMgr, build_report_manager
from onmt.utils.statistics import Statistics
from onmt.utils.optimizers import MultipleOptimizer, Optimizer, AdaFactor, FusedAdam
from onmt.utils.earlystopping import EarlyStopping, scorers_from_opts

__all__ = [
    "use_gpu",
    "set_random_seed",
    "ReportMgr",
    "build_report_manager",
    "Statistics",
    "MultipleOptimizer",
    "Optimizer",
    "AdaFactor",
    "FusedAdam",
    "EarlyStopping",
    "scorers_from_opts",
    "make_batch_align_matrix",
]